After making the postseason for the first time since 2020, about the last thing Cincinnati Reds fans want is to see the team do anything to damage the core of the team. Endless trade rumors surrounding Hunter Greene are sure to displease those fans, though lest anyone fear a reprisal of the infamous Frank Robinson trade taking place, there's good news to share.
Greene is one of the best pitchers in baseball. He's also just 26 years old, has a fastball that routinely reaches triple digits, and has four years of eminently affordable team control remaining on his contract (including his club option in 2029).
